China’s machinery giant XCMG eyes bigger scoop of global sales with green, autonomous tech
XCMG Group, China's largest construction machinery maker, aims to boost annual overseas sales to 100 billion yuan ($14.7 billion) by enhancing its excavators, cranes, and vehicles with green and autonomous technologies. The company's chairman, Yang Dongsheng, emphasized this strategy aligns with its goal to become a leading global machinery producer.
